Google Checkout API - подключить заказ с уведомлением? - PullRequest
0 голосов
/ 01 августа 2010

Используя API Google Checkout XML, можно ли связать заказ, который вы отправляете в Google Checkout, с заказом, о котором вас уведомляет Google Checkout?

Сейчас я могу отправить заказ в Google CheckoutЯ могу получать уведомления от Google о том, что заказ прошел.Но я не вижу, как их соединить.Мне это нужно для подключения заказов к учетным записям пользователей.

Ответы [ 2 ]

1 голос
/ 01 августа 2010

Отправьте в Google явный номер заказа с вашими данными. Это некоторый тестовый код, который я написал, который делает именно это

        CheckoutShoppingCartRequest Req = checkoutButton.CreateRequest();
        Req.AddItem(product.Name, product.ShortDescription, OrderID, product.Price, 1);
        GCheckoutResponse Resp = Req.Send();

        if (Resp.IsGood)
        {

        }
        else
        {

        }
0 голосов
/ 15 июня 2011

Как правило, вы можете использовать поле merchant-private-data для передачи любых пользовательских данных о вашем заказе.

Когда вы получаете уведомление, прочитайте пользовательскую информацию из поля merchant-private-data.

См. ответ для решения аналогичной проблемы.

...